PROTECTING YOURSELF WITH PERSONAL ACCIDENT PLANS

Posted on Friday Nov 13, 2009 Under Business

Insurance is an expense that turns into an income. Should you suffer a sudden illness or accident that prevents you from earning income, Insurance steps in and provides the monetary assistance you will need. Hospital bills though unavoidable can suddenly drain you of your lifetime savings and greatly impair your family budget. Insurance helps by covering your financial obligations during your period of hospitalization and recovery.

There are many types of Insurances, but the more immediate and affordable one is the Personal Accident Plan. There are two types: Personal Accident Insurance (PAI) and the Personal and Sickness Insurance (ASU). The common feature of these two policies is that you and your beneficiaries are compensated should you die or survive an accident. Depending on the Insurer, usually the hospital and medical expenses are either paid for by the company or reimbursed up to a certain amount as long as the cause for hospitalization is accident related. Your body parts are insured for certain amounts so you will be compensated for it once it gets dismembered. Accidental deaths are usually paid for with a lump sum. ASU however differs by providing a temporary income while you are recovering from your illness or accident. It may also provide protection for your earnings, mortgage and loans and other financial commitments by proving a monthly stipend during your recovery.

ARBORIST CLIMBING GEAR MUST HAVE

Posted on Thursday Nov 12, 2009 Under Business

Has tree climbing become your new passion or career shift? Regardless, you must have the right climbing gear. To educate you on the proper arborist climbing gear, here is a list of the basic tools and equipment you will need.

Boots, with spurs or spikes should be durable and weather proof. Body protective gear such as helmets, gloves, shoulders, elbows and knees protectors. There are belts you can wear around the waist which also serve as tool holders at the same time. Ropes should be durable and made of materials that prevent rope burns on trees. Clamps, latches and other accessories are necessary to assist you in ascending and descending ropes during your climb. Buy a harness made of sturdy leather and materials. This is essential when you are hanging from branches of tall trees and it supports your weight as you climb. Tool kits can be purchased from stores or on the internet. These kits come complete with all the tools (e.g. saw, axe, picks, etc) you will need in tree climbing.

There are many brands you can choose from in buying your gear. But bottom-line, chose a brand known for its reliability and quality. In tree climbing, you cannot compromise quality of your gear just to save a few bucks. Your gear guarantees your safety during your climb and at the same time protect the welfare of the tree.
